> The problem is broken IDAT lenght, an error that libpng15 still |
6 |
> gracefully ignored, but libpng16 no longer ignores. |

If there exists a tool that detects that broken png files, maybe a QA |
25 |
portage check (like the one used to detect broken .desktop files) could |
26 |
be added to help to detect and fix the problematic images :/ |
